Podcast Overview

An investigative deep-dive into the hidden mechanisms of power in Washington D.C., revealing how legislation and policy are truly shaped behind closed doors. Through exclusive interviews with insiders and detailed analysis of key historical moments, the show exposes the complex web of relationships between elected officials, lobbyists, and special interests that drive American governance.

The Think Tank Influence: Policy Shaping Behind the Scenes

In this episode, we delve into the often overlooked world of think tanks and their influence on policy making in Washington D.C. We explore how these organizations, often funded by special interests, shape the political landscape by providing research, policy recommendations, and even personnel for government roles. Through interviews with think tank insiders and policy experts, we uncover the subtle ways these organizations impact the decisions made in the corridors of power.

The Money Trail: Campaign Financing Unveiled

In this episode, we delve into the often murky waters of campaign financing, exploring how money influences politics in Washington D.C. We'll examine the role of Super PACs, dark money, and the impact of landmark court cases like Citizens United. Through interviews with campaign finance experts and political insiders, we'll shed light on how money flows in the capital and shapes the American political landscape.
